I took my car in for the 90,000 mile general service at the Volvo dealership. While rotating my tires the tech providing the service noted that the front left suspension fork was broken. The tech and Volvo were unable to provide an explanation for how the damage could have occurred. There was no other notable damage. The tire pressure light was on but that is baseline for my car (the tire pressure gauge is sensitive and usually turns on as soon as I adjust the tire pressure). I provided a picture of the suspension fork to a friend who works in the industry and they recommended reporting it. The part seems to have sheared and given that nothing around it is damaged, I believe and am concerned that this cast aluminum part had a manufacturing defect.
